A balanced mindset is rooted in simple daily habits that, over time, create a foundation for mental well-being. One powerful habit is starting each morning with gratitude—just a few moments to acknowledge three things you’re thankful for can shift your focus from what’s missing to what’s present. This small act has been shown to improve mood and foster a positive outlook for the day. For example, appreciating a supportive friend, a morning coffee, or even a good night’s sleep can set a constructive tone. Another helpful habit is mindful breathing, which calms the nervous system and improves focus. Taking just five deep breaths during moments of stress can act as a mental reset, helping you handle challenges with greater clarity.
Another essential habit for a balanced mindset is setting boundaries around digital use. Limiting screen time, especially on social media, can reduce the mental overload that often fuels comparison and anxiety. For instance, dedicating the first and last hour of your day to screen-free activities, like reading or journaling, can promote a sense of calm and reflection. Daily movement, whether a quick walk or a full workout, is also invaluable for mental balance, as it releases endorphins that naturally lift your mood. By consistently practicing these habits, you’re not only caring for your mind but actively cultivating a resilient, balanced mindset that helps you approach life with greater calm and perspective.
